Abstract

Recently, the interest in sensor network has increased with the advanced technologies in the field of digital signal processing, sensing and wireless networking devices. In this paper, an efficient protocol to set up a data dissemination path shared among multiple sink nodes is proposed for a special sensor network, where the source sensor nodes update their sensed data according to various desired update rates requested by sink nodes. We modify and enhance the basic SAFE(Sinks Accessing data From Environments) protocol to minimize the increased amount of data update rate at the intermediate nodes over a dissemination path. By using GloMoSim simulator, we show that our ESAFE (Enhanced SAFE) protocol outperforms the basic SAFE.
